    I have a Cambridge sidewalk and it is pitting. The installer came back to replace the stones and this year I have more stones pitting. I paid a small bundle for this sidewalk and I am NOT happy at all, either is the installer. Thank goodness the installer comes back but for how long? I DO NOT RECOMMEND THIS PRODUCT.

    NEVER AGAIN. EVER. I'm in ** and went for 20k on their 3pc XL Sahara Chestnut pavers and the color just keeps getting more duller & lackluster every year that goes by to the point where I feel like i've gotta put the house up for sale and get the h*** outa here before my backyard becomes more of an eyesore than a selling point. Not only the color, the pavers themselves started looking brittle years ago. Do yourselves a favor and don't buy into the bull about the so-called ArmorTec. I'm so down on this experience that if I had to do it all over again I probably wouldn't consider pavers at all.
